本文最后更新于 2022年11月15日 晚上
如何搭建一个一样的博客
这个博客是本人摸鱼闲暇时用手机搭建的,本身没有什么技术含量。此处作一备份。
使用工具
教程
- 下载 Nodejs
1 2 3
| apt update apt install nodejs
|
- 安装Hexo
- 初始化 Hexo
1 2 3 4
| hexo init blog
cd blog npm install
|
- 测试
- 部署到git
1 2 3
| git config --global user.name "你的Github名称" git config --global user.email "Github 邮箱"
|
1 2
| ssh-keygen -t rsa -C "Github 邮箱"
|
不出意外的话,将会在 Termux 根目录下出现一个 .ssh 文件夹
打开 id_rsa.pub ,复制里面的内容
注:不要将 id_rsa 文件内容泄露
然后打开 Github,登录后点击头像,选择 Setting,找到 SSH and GPG keys,点击 New SSH key
Key的内容粘贴复制的id_rsa.pub内容 ,Title随便填
然后打开Termux,输入
仓库的名称输入 用户名.github.io
勾选 ‘Initialize this repository with a README’
仓库类型是 public
1
| npm install hexo-deployer-git --save
|
- 修改 Hexo 根目录下单 _config.yml
1 2 3 4 5
| deploy: type: git repository: git@github.com:[用户名]/[用户名].github.io.git branch: main # branch可能不一样
|
OK!等待一会访问 https://用户名.github.io 就可以看到网站了
更换主题
fluid主题 ,根据指导来即可
将源码一并上传
-
远程仓库创建分支 hexo
,并设为默认分支
-
直接在博客根目录下开启git
1 2 3
| git branch
git branch -m 本地旧分支名 hexo
|
1
| git remote add origin 远程仓库地址
|
1 2 3 4
| git add . git commit -m something git push -u origin hexo -f
|
转载于